Job description

The Montana Department of Public Health and Human Services (DPHHS) has a career opportunity within the Montana State Hospital.

 

This position serves as the Administrator for the MSH and is responsible for the overall strategic direction of the facility to include quality of care, staff development, financial performance, business development and continuous performance improvement. This position will be an innovative, visionary leader who has the personality, self-awareness, commitment to diversity, and ability to communicate with people from various social and economic backgrounds in a clear, concise, and confident manner. They will be responsible for providing leadership and direction in planning and developing hospital programs, medical and professional staff, and facilities; overseeing the ongoing administration of medical, nursing, quality improvement, business and support services, human resources, and health information management services and operations; and performing a variety of other duties as necessary to advance the goals and objectives of the hospital and the department.

Qualifications for this Career Opportunity

       Knowledge of hospital administration and physician recruitment including federal and state regulations.

       Ability to motivate staff and provide effective leadership.

       Excellent written and verbal communication skills including public speaking skills.

       Knowledge of national and state certification, accreditation, regulatory standards and licensure for mental health facilities and hospitals.

       Meet minimum qualifications:

o   Master's degree in public administration, human services, business or health care related.

o   Five years of professional experience in hospital or facility administration.

o   Five years of supervisory experience managing professional staff.

o   Other combinations of related education and experience may be considered on a case-by-case basis.
